Most Searched Online Schools In Virginia Colleges: Financial Aid Comparison

In average, 78%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Most Searched Online Schools In Virginia Colleges. The average financial aid amount received is $11,240.

For all undergraduate students, 70.33%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$10,834

The average tuition & fees for the schools is $15,009 for state residents and $26,775 for out-of-state students.

The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Most Searched Online Schools In Virginia Colleges is $45,274 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$34,034.
